问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

如何在Windows上使用命令行下载文件

创作时间:
作者:
@小白创作中心

如何在Windows上使用命令行下载文件

引用
CSDN
1.
https://m.blog.csdn.net/sinat_41870148/article/details/143804540

本文将介绍如何在Windows系统上使用PowerShell的Invoke-WebRequest命令和CMD的bitsadmin工具来下载文件,并进行比较。

1. 使用PowerShell的Invoke-WebRequest下载文件

PowerShell是Windows的一个强大组件,它提供了一个名为Invoke-WebRequest的命令,允许用户直接从命令行下载文件。以下是如何使用这个命令:

  1. 打开PowerShell(以管理员身份)。
  2. 输入以下命令并执行:
Invoke-WebRequest -Uri "下载地址" -OutFile "保存路径"

这条命令会将文件下载到指定的文件夹下,并命名为指定的文件名。

2. 使用CMD的bitsadmin下载文件

bitsadmin是Windows的一个工具,用于BITS(后台智能传输服务)的管理和监控。以下是如何使用这个工具来下载文件:

  1. 打开命令提示符(CMD)。
  2. 输入以下命令并执行:
bitsadmin /transfer "作业名称" "下载地址" "保存路径"

这条命令会创建一个名为"作业名称"的BITS作业,用于下载文件到指定的文件夹下。

3. 对比Invoke-WebRequestbitsadmin

特性
Invoke-WebRequest
bitsadmin
平台支持
仅PowerShell可用
PowerShell,CMD都可用
易用性
高,参数直观
低,命令复杂
功能
支持多种参数,如超时、代理等
适用于后台下载,可以监控和管理
速度
较快
较慢,适合后台下载
错误处理
良好,提供详细的错误信息
一般,需要额外命令查看状态
依赖性
用户友好性
高,适合初学者
低,命令行复杂,适合高级用户

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号